Why People Need to Buy Toners for PH Balance
The human skin has a natural pH level that ranges from 4.5 to 5.5, making it slightly acidic. This natural acidity acts as a barrier against bacteria and other foreign substances that might try to penetrate the skin. However, various factors such as harsh soaps, cleansers, and environmental conditions can disrupt this balance, leading to skin problems like dryness, itchiness, and irritation. To restore and maintain the skin’s natural pH, people need to use products that help balance their skin’s acidity level.
Using a toner is an essential step in any skincare routine, especially for those with sensitive skin. Toners help remove any remaining impurities and residue from the skin after cleansing, while also balancing the skin’s pH level. A toner that is formulated to balance the skin’s pH can help reduce the appearance of pores, minimize irritation, and create a more even skin tone. Moreover, toners can help prepare the skin for further products, such as moisturizers and serums, by creating a more receptive surface.
There are many toners available in the market, each with its unique ingredients and benefits. Some toners are formulated with witch hazel, a natural astringent that helps reduce inflammation and balance the skin’s pH. Others may contain alpha-hydroxy acids (AHAs) or beta-hydroxy acids (BHAs), which help exfoliate the skin and unclog pores. When looking for a toner to balance the skin’s pH, it is essential to choose a product that is gentle, non-irritating, and suitable for one’s skin type.

Types of Toners for PH Balance
There are several types of toners for PH balance available on the market, each with its own unique ingredients and benefits. One of the most common types of toners is astringent toners, which are formulated with ingredients such as witch hazel or tea tree oil. These toners are designed to deep clean the skin, reduce the appearance of pores, and help to balance the skin’s PH level. Astringent toners are often recommended for individuals with oily skin, as they can help to control shine and reduce the appearance of pores.
Another type of toner is a hydrating toner, which is formulated with ingredients such as hyaluronic acid or glycerin. These toners are designed to help lock in moisture and soothe dry or sensitive skin. Hydrating toners are often recommended for individuals with dry or combination skin, as they can help to provide long-lasting hydration and comfort. Additionally, hydrating toners can be beneficial for individuals who experience dryness or irritation due to harsh skincare products or environmental factors.
Exfoliating toners are another type of toner that is available on the market. These toners are formulated with ingredients such as alpha-hydroxy acids (AHAs) or beta-hydroxy acids (BHAs), which help to break down dead skin cells and unclog pores. Exfoliating toners are often recommended for individuals with dull or uneven skin tone, as they can help to brighten and even out the skin. However, exfoliating toners can be too harsh for sensitive skin, so it’s essential to patch test and start with a low concentration.
In addition to these types of toners, there are also toners that are specifically formulated for specific skin concerns, such as acne or aging. For example, toners that are formulated with salicylic acid or benzoyl peroxide can be beneficial for individuals with acne-prone skin, as they can help to reduce inflammation and prevent breakouts. On the other hand, toners that are formulated with antioxidants such as vitamin C or ferulic acid can be beneficial for individuals with aging skin, as they can help to reduce fine lines and wrinkles and improve skin elasticity.

Common Mistakes to Avoid When Using Toners for PH Balance
When using toners for PH balance, there are several common mistakes to avoid in order to get the most out of the product. One of the most common mistakes is over-toning, which can strip the skin of its natural oils and cause irritation. Individuals should use toners in moderation, typically once or twice a day, and avoid using multiple toners at the same time. Additionally, individuals should be gentle when applying toners, avoiding rough scrubbing or rubbing that can cause irritation and damage to the skin.
Another common mistake is not patch testing toners before using them on the face. Patch testing involves applying a small amount of toner to a discreet area of the skin, such as behind the ear or on the wrist, to check for any adverse reactions. This can help to identify any potential allergens or irritants, and prevent any negative reactions. Individuals should patch test toners for at least 24 hours before using them on the face, and start with a low concentration to gradually increase as needed.
Not following the instructions is also a common mistake when using toners for PH balance. Individuals should read and follow the instructions carefully, taking note of any specific recommendations or guidelines. For example, some toners may require shaking before use, while others may need to be used in conjunction with other skincare products. By following the instructions, individuals can ensure that they are using the toner correctly and getting the most out of the product.
In addition to these mistakes, individuals should also avoid using toners that are expired or have been open for too long. Toners can lose their effectiveness over time, and using expired or old toners can be ineffective or even cause negative reactions. Individuals should check the expiration date and the condition of the toner before using it, and replace it as needed to ensure optimal results. By avoiding these common mistakes, individuals can use toners for PH balance safely and effectively, and achieve healthy and balanced skin.

What are the benefits of using a toner with alpha-hydroxy acids (AHAs)?
Using a toner with alpha-hydroxy acids (AHAs) can have a number of benefits for the skin. AHAs, such as glycolic acid and lactic acid, are naturally occurring compounds that can help to exfoliate the skin, removing dead skin cells and revealing brighter, smoother skin. They can also help to improve skin texture and reduce the appearance of fine lines and wrinkles, giving the skin a more youthful and radiant appearance.
In addition to their exfoliating properties, AHAs can also help to improve skin tone and reduce the appearance of hyperpigmentation. They can also help to unclog pores and reduce the risk of breakouts, making them a great option for people with acne-prone skin. When using a toner with AHAs, it’s essential to start with a low concentration and gradually increase as your skin becomes more tolerant. It’s also important to follow the product’s instructions and use it in conjunction with other skin care products to get the best results.
